| The Criminal Investigations Services is comprised of
two investigative sections. These sections are Major Crimes
and District Investigation. Each section consists of
specialized units that investigate crimes related to their
specialty. Personnel assigned to CID include sworn detective
and full-time civilian employees. The primary function of CID is
to conduct follow-up investigations of reported crimes. These
investigations consist of interviewing suspects, victims, and
witnesses; analyzing information for validity, reliability, and
accuracy; and a comprehensive and factual case file to be presented
in court.
Detective are selected through a formal process and receive
additional investigative training as a result of their assignment.
